Church of the Holy Sepulchre, Jerusalem
the Church of the Holy Sepulchre, one of Christianity's holiest sites and the traditional site of Jesus' crucifixion, burial, and resurrection. Explore the church's interior, adorned with ancient artwork and religious artifacts, and reflect on its profound spiritual significance.
Temple Mount, Jerusalem Israel
Ascend to the Temple Mount, a site of great religious significance for Jews, Christians, and Muslims alike. Explore the majestic Dome of the Rock and the Al-Aqsa Mosque, marveling at their intricate architecture and breathtaking views of the city.
Western Wall Plaza Jewish Quarter, Jerusalem 97500 Israel
Visit the Western Wall, one of the most sacred sites in Judaism and a place of pilgrimage and prayer for thousands of years. Take in the atmosphere of devotion as you observe worshippers and place a note in the wall, a tradition dating back centuries.
Via Dolorosa Friday Procession, Church of the Flagellation Lions Gate, Jerusalem Israel
Follow the path of the Via Dolorosa, believed to be the route taken by Jesus on his way to crucifixion. Explore the stations of the cross, marked by chapels and monuments, and immerse yourself in the rich religious history of this sacred route.
Old City of Jerusalem, Jerusalem Israel
The historic Old City of Jerusalem,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and home to some of the world's holiest sites. Marvel at the ancient architecture, narrow alleys, and vibrant markets as you stroll through this ancient city.
